Nodejs Inspect



js or nodejs app. npm stores cache data in an opaque directory within the configured cache , named _cacache. If you've never used Azure App Service, follow the Node. But for the Chrome inspector protocol, there's only one: node --inspect. Presenting the List of 7 Best Node. js Timeout (2000) waiting for 127. js in a short presentation that can be found on the Node. Part 1 of this blog post provided an introduction to Node. In this installment of our LTM (Learning through Making) series of Node. To find your way around the Inspector, here's a quick tour of the UI. If you use console. Metawidget takes your domain objects and automatically creates, either statically or at runtime, native User Interface widgets for them - saving you handcoding your UIs. Introduction. You should find your Node. For the old V8 debugger protocol, node has two options: node --debug : Start file with remote debugging enabled. It supports a broad range of features including editing, IntelliSense, cross platform and remote debugging, edit and continue, npm integration, profiling, TypeScript, and an integrated REPL window. Fear not! This tutorial will show you how to build your first REST API using Node. Type npm install azure-storage in the command window. js, and connect it to an iOS or Android app! As a mobile app developer, I. In this 20 minute tutorial, we'll walk through building a Node. Isolation: It somewhat makes sense that a bootstrapped Node. After entering details of material, plant & inspection of lot origin, press enter to continue. It’s basically the same as window. Download nodejs010-nodejs-object-inspect-1. Inspect CPU usage with nodejs os. NiM manages the Chrome DevTools window/tab life-cycle leaving you with more ability to focus on what matters debugging your code. js developers, thereby allowing continued growth across the broad set of companies and organizations that are using Node. The context menu for adding a file from the Project pane did not have a Node. The built-in. When we don't have an option to choose Id or Name, we should prefer using CSS locators as the best alternative. js , JavaScript One of the most important features during application development is the ability to debug your code easily. Get started with Docker Try our multi-part walkthrough that covers writing your first app, data storage, networking, and swarms, and ends with your app running on production servers in the. The purpose of the Node. Tell us what you love about the package or Node JS (Install), or tell us what needs improvement. `node debug` for `node --inspect`. For example, to make your application accessible for remote debugging, type one of the debugging flags depending on your Node. The story of Firefox and Firebug are synonymous with the rise of the web. I added a Hello World program in a file named index. 根据nodejs官网 我们知道nodejs的调试方法有下面几种: node-inspect 一个第三方开发的调试工具, 今天我们不涉及 chrome 开发者工具, 下面会讲到. js, Python and Java applications. js web applications using Amazon Web Services. CSS is "Cascading Style Sheets" and it is defined to display HTML in structured and colorful styles are applied to webpage. JS Home Page shows you how to import whole modules. Very Basic NodeJS and LTI to Check LTI Parameters. You can then set your breakpoints. js version is 6. Learn how to view, edit, and delete a page's HTTP cookies using Chrome DevTools. Bugs in your Node. js By Example: Part 2 by building REST web application that is unauthenticated and with memory persistence. StackImpact Profiler seamlessly supports both development and production environments. js—and why not. ; The Open Networking Foundation, a nonprofit organization promoting and supporting Software-Defined Networking standards (such as OpenFlow). js is currently the only driver in the Node. Since version 6. Chris Griffith shows you how to quickly install this popular tool Lynda. js snap is that you will have a new version of Node. The creator of iisnode, Tomasz Janczuk, has some instructions on how to deal with this problem. CoffeeScript supports ES2015 generator functions through the yield keyword. Inspection lot origin is a predefined in SAP and you are not allowed to defined new inspection lot origin in SAP system. This is based on Installing Node. js uses an event-driven, non-blocking I/O model that makes it lightweight and efficient. then to get at the promise's value as the callback is always called asynchronously. Documentation for Node. js, I love that thing. js JavaScript functions and their args. fetch so if you’re accustomed to use the original. In addition to Node. As a default, Node. This means that if you install a new node version and make it the default in your system, all the tools and run configurations in IntelliJ IDEA where this system alias is specified in the Node. npm ini # create/update the package. You can also find further documentation for Node. Synopsis The remote FreeBSD host is missing one or more security-related updates. In this field, specify the default Node. Whether on a developer machine or in a dynamically scalable cloud environment, low-overhead profiling continuously provides code-level insights into CPU usage, memory allocations, thread contention as well as latency of Golang, Node. Ground rules: This discussion is only about Node JS and the Node JS package. Inform This is basically a copy of the Hello World example found here and here with some additional comments. Facebook Login is widely used as an authentication module on websites. js versions prior to 0. By default, the expression is evaluated in the context of the main frame of the page. js guide, I'll discuss not only how these advantages are accomplished, but also why you might want to use Node. Inspection lot origin: Enter the inspection lot origin that specifies how an inspection lot be created and processed. js applications that uses the Blink Developer Tools (formerly WebKit Web Inspector). js MySQL MySQL Get Started MySQL Create Database MySQL Create Table MySQL Insert Into MySQL Select From MySQL Where MySQL Order By MySQL Delete MySQL Drop. js through this protocol. For backward compatibility with Node. html() is used to set an element's content, any content that was in that element is completely replaced by the new content. js-dependent tools, for example, Prettier or Yeoman. Click Open DevTools or change setting to Auto NiM streamlines your Node. js debugging. js uses an event-driven, non-blocking I/O model that makes it lightweight and efficient. js applications. Let’s start with a command that prints information about Node. Display detailed information on one or more nodes. Inspect or alter application state. js console is a global object and is used to print different levels of messages to stdout and stderr. Visual Studio Code has support for the JavaScript and TypeScript languages out-of-the-box as well as Node. js application?. The --inspect-brk=0 argument does two different things:--inspect tells Node that we want to run our app in debug mode. The problem is that when the user right-clicks on the placeholder text, the browser's context menu is "wrong", the browser shows the "general" menu instead of the "edit" menu, there is no Paste, Spellcheck, etc. Cookie inspection and editing. js: Autocomplete for Node. js ecosystem that works out-of-the-box with the latest MySQL 8. js has an amazing capacity of handling high loads, but it wouldn’t be wise to stop a request until the server finishes its process. If you access data. js application in exactly the same manner as we use it with front-end code. js environment. Deleting a property from an object. Display detailed information on one or more nodes. js web application, add some code, explore some features of the IDE, and run the app. If you want to know how you can access the Oracle database from NodeJS, look here. for('nodejs. js Addon APIs to make it easier to develop integrations. Usually, this calls a script defined in the package. From here, you can use the debugger window to inspect variables, the call stack, evaluate expressions in real time, step through the code (even 3rd party modules and node. The best text and video tutorials to provide simple and easy learning of various technical and non-technical subjects with suitable examples and code snippets. js NPM Node. Inspect the application state at earlier points on the code execution path. JSLint, The JavaScript Code Quality Tool. Scopes are arranged in hierarchical structure which mimic the DOM structure of the application. I'm on Ubuntu 16 on a droplet on Digital Ocean, installed nodejs and am trying to remote debug. Exploring Authnet Let's explore what we just created: $ docker network inspect authnet This prints out a large JSON object describing the network, and its attached containers, which we've - Selection from Node. js node-inspect : References. Adding the Package Repository The first step will be to add the NodeSource package repository to your Pi's /etc/apt/sources. We can begin to see why, for some types of application development, it might be useful to use Go instead of Node. js Run-time Architectural Concepts Node. You can then set your breakpoints. js Memory Using V8 Inspector & Chrome Dev Tools. Though you can run Node. js code can be tricky to find and fix. js is a JavaScript runtime built on Chrome’s V8 JavaScript engine. Now that you are connected to your Pi via SSH, you can move on to installing the latest stable version of node. After installing this extension, debug your application using the following steps: 1. I have a trial account and a subaccount with API endpoint https://api. js application with the --inspect command line flag. Accessing Node. Start script uses --inspect option: node --inspect app. Remote • Developed and deployed mobile first, responsive, functional web apps with tested code. It is an execution context for expressions. js developers to take heap snapshot and inspect them later with Chrome Developer Tools. js runtime on your machine. Open the node-v8-inspector extension in Chrome. js applications. You can also find further documentation for Node. $ node inspect app. To get the old behavior, use npm --depth 9999 update. Ask Question. exe" --inspect=41696 --debug-brk app. The platform runs on Linux, macOS, FreeBSD, and Windows. PHP has excellent support for these kind of things which makes it so popular with developers. Are you new in NodeJS developer and want to get start then check out the overview of NodeJS Development process. js Apps we will be looking at: - 1. We do this through an open governance model that encourages participation and technical contribution. You can also find further documentation for Node. inspect() methods are my two new favorite methods in Node. Because knowledge is power, we give you the deepest insights and the best practices to help you become the most competitive actor in your area. Amazon Web Services offers reliable, scalable, and inexpensive cloud computing services. NET developers. js: Autocomplete for Node. But there node js vpn tunnel are a node js vpn tunnel few care and cleaning suggestions that you can use to make certain that your jewelry keeps its sparkle and shine. Ben Nadel experiments with the ts-node executable, which allows TypeScript to be run seamlessly in a Node. js developers so sought-after, you may ask. In this guide, we'll get you up and running with Node. js Foundation's Case Studies page. Part II of this series provides a tutorial on building a "Google Maps" style web application to visualize the data from this API. Course Ratings are calculated from individual students’ ratings and a variety of other signals, like age of rating and reliability, to ensure that they reflect course quality fairly and accurately. js experiences for Visual Studio and VS Code. Discussion of Appium, Appium Clients, and Mobile Testing. js frameworks, tools, hosting technologies, and coding practices. js application by running npm start. Workers have chrome DevTools support to inspect Workers in Node. js prior to version 6. stringify()与nodejs的util. DevTools can help you edit pages on-the-fly and diagnose problems quickly, which ultimately helps you build better websites, faster. This queue is called event queue; Node. Programmer errors (row 3) should never happen except in development. We continue our tutorial in Node. See a general overview of debugging in VS Code here. js server, every time any changes occur you should start the server again and again. Working with environment variables is a great way to configure different aspects of your Node. NodeJS Debugging Plugin for xatom-debug This Plugin uses the new --inspect v8-inspector (node) feature. Introduction to nodejs concepts and basic use. The below content has been…. js-based web applications. js as follows: node --inspect program. Node Inspector is a debugger interface for Node. js will try to use about 1. This allows you to quickly and easily build Node. More often than not, you can find and fix bugs by simply studying your code. js and its dependencies. This post was recorded by node-inspector author and Node. js application written in TypeScript. Since it is a plugin for lldb , you'll need to install it. Functionally, this can slow Node. js runtime on your machine. Heroku is integrated with git, the source code version control system. javascript node. js IDE! Node. PM2 helps you master Node. js versions 6. js features to work with Node. Deleting a property from an object. Debugging a node. js Addon APIs to make it easier to develop integrations. 0 or newer, start your server by passing the –inspect flag and open the the provided URL in Chrome to open up the Chrome Devtools for your node process. In this tutorial we are going to build a blog powered by Node. js are available via snap. Web Scraping is the software technique of extracting the information server side web applications. js with the SDK for JavaScript is to set up and run a Node. js program, simply run node app. js and npm on a CentOS 7 machine. js apps in TypeScript With WebStorm you can also debug code written in TypeScript (though you need to compile it to JavaScript first to run it with node). The one-page guide to Node. Since NodeJS v8 will become the LTS soon (October 2017), it would be nice to make the debug command line parameters depend on the NodeJS version --debug for version < 7 (e. ) In DevTools, now connected to Node, you’ll have all the Chrome DevTools. The websocket library I chose to use is ws. js URL Module Node. Debugging of Node. Other technologies involved: Javascript. If you prefer using Chrome* DevTools to debug your JavaScript* applications, rather than the command-line debug tool built into Node. js guide, I'll discuss not only how these advantages are accomplished, but also why you might want to use Node. js , JavaScript Developing a Full-Stack JavaScript web app with Caché requires you to bring together the right building blocks. # # Licensed under the Apache License. Whether on a developer machine or in a dynamically scalable cloud environment, low-overhead profiling continuously provides code-level insights into CPU usage, memory allocations, thread contention as well as latency of Golang, Node. js node-inspect : References. The built-in. The below content has been…. Today, I’m happy to announce that we’ve closed that visibility gap for Node. js is designed for Single Threading Main Event listeners are single threaded Events immediately handed off to the thread pool This makes Node. js windows binary edition which is unzipped from a zip file. Keep in mind that it’s still experimental, so it is advisable to wait before using it in production. js API (NAPI) Node. js version 8 people are starting to promisify these asynchronous functions and using await inside of a try/catch. Note that it’s best practice to inspect the downloaded installer file before blindly piping it to a sudo bash shell. Need some help with Node. Chrome DevTools is a set of web developer tools built directly into the Google Chrome browser. My preferred tool is Nodemon which has worked really well for me in my projects. js, that it started in debug mode and an option to inspect the process opening a separate URL in Chrome: Debug in DevTools But we want to debug it in parallel with our browser JavaScript, so switch back to your Chrome. I want to reverse-engineer/view the code of the program, is it possible to decompile the exe?. js console is of a single color. WAIT numreplicas timeout Wait for the synchronous replication of all the write commands sent in the context of the current connection WATCH key [key ] Watch the given keys to determine execution of the MULTI/EXEC block. 5GBs of memory, which has to be capped when running on systems with less memory. Final Goal - I would like to be able to attach a Node. Indeed, `--inspect-brk` was introduced in Node. json (as dev dep) npm i -SE. Hosts, for example, will set a PORT variable that specifies on which port the server should listen to properly work. This is actually a element positioned on top of the that we hide with a bit of js when the input field is not empty. Inspect CPU usage with nodejs os. js interpreter field will use this newer version. js-based applications is supported on Linux, macOS, and Windows out of the box with VS Code. The claims in a JWT are encoded as a JSON object that is digitally signed using JSON Web Signature (JWS). All the options are well explained in the Node. VS Code has support for the JavaScript and TypeScript languages out-of-the-box as well as Node. isTTY varies in different situations. 12 don't provide the Intl APIs, so they require that the runtime is polyfilled. This makes it possible to attach to Electron's or VS Code's helper processes. Cloud 9 is a free, cloud-based IDE supporting application development with popular technologies, including Node. js Course at 90% off: https://acad. js HOME Node. The NodeSource platform offers a high-definition view of the performance, security and behavior of Node. Quick start: $ npm install -g nodegrind $ nodegrind Profile written to "callgrind. in Ahmedabad for 2 to 7 years of experience. It can be done manually by copy and pasting data from a website. The WebSocket API is an advanced technology that makes it possible to open a two-way interactive communication session between the user's browser and a server. Node Inspector — if the version of Node. js interpreter field will use this newer version. It provides access to the Firefox Remote Debugging Protocol , which is a comprehensive interface to remote-control the browser. In this Node. We are constantly working to improve the Node. Documentation for Node. Js While everyone seems to agree about the fact that premature optimization could be detrimental, you must care about performances either way: in the most simplest case you may want to know how much memory a given Node. 1:9229 to be free No other terminals are open and I used netstat in the command terminal to see if the port is being used and it isn't. As you can see, we opened up port 9229, which is the debug port of Node. isTTY varies in different situations. Background. js Foundation’s mission is to enable widespread adoption and help accelerate development of Node. $ node inspect app. js API is to allow plugin and tool authors to use the ESLint functionality directly, without going through the command line interface. JS Kyel John David Cloud Computing , Code December 3, 2017 December 3, 2017 2 Minutes I have recently joined a project that utilizes the Serverless architecture leveraging the whole AWS ecosystem(all the bells and whistles). js Memory Using V8 Inspector & Chrome Dev Tools. 2 gives this overview: Node. js applications that uses the Blink Developer Tools (formerly WebKit Web Inspector). js Foundation's Case Studies page. npm ini # create/update the package. To implement our Node. Click the Open dedicated DevTools for Node link next to the Node target, and you'll have access to Node. exe, search for portIsFree, currently 2 results comes up, one of them has timeout = 2000 nearby, replace it with a higher value. There's one extra thing you need for that - Source Maps. Being a geeks working with Node. Step 2: Using the Chrome DevTools debugger. After entering details of material, plant & inspection of lot origin, press enter to continue. js Tools for Visual Studio is a free and open source Visual Studio extension supported by Microsoft and the community. org and follow the installation instructions for your operating system. But, as I have just checked, WebStorm doesn't use it when starting Node. js Bot API in your integration. Tutorial: Setting Up Node. $ node inspect app. Inspect CPU usage with nodejs os. User Interface Tour. Trust Fiddler root certificate in system CA list doesn't work. js HOME Node. Facebook Login is widely used as an authentication module on websites. It’s basically the same as window. After installing this extension, debug your application using the following steps: 1. Connector/Node. link from your global node_modules to the loader you are developing. HEADS UP! This article was written for an older version of node. Workers have chrome DevTools support to inspect Workers in Node. To use the Chrome DevTools debugger, run your Node. js versions prior to 0. js, when it's evaluated, has at its disposal the module global and the exports global (among others). Following up on my popular tutorial on how to create an easy web crawler in Node. Both LTS and Current versions of Node. js web server receives client requests from different clients, puts them into a queue. js is a platform built on Chrome's JavaScript runtime for easily building fast, scalable network applications. js to inspect Webhook calls September 11, 2013 The Idea. We help you to stay up-to-date with Node. js Accept input from the command line in Node. If you've never used Azure App Service, follow the Node. js" What does you run configuration look like? Seems WebStorm can't correctly detect the interpreter version. Inspect GPU rendering speed and overdraw Android includes some on-device developer options that help you visualize where your app might be running into issues rendering its UI, such as performing more rendering work than necessary, or executing long thread and GPU operations. Node’s main claim to fame was the asynchronous approach to network applications. Firebug ushered the Web 2. Click Open DevTools or change setting to Auto NiM streamlines your Node. While there are Redis users who are familiar with the Redis command line interface (CLI) and rely on it to inspect, visualize and perform manual updates, there are those who prefer to using a Graphical User Interface (GUI) to achieve that. An optional argument is accepted; if that argument is a number, it specifies the number of frames to display. up vote 4 down vote favorite. And as you might know, this blog streams my laptop’s speaker output, so using websockets was an obvious choice. Scopes can watch expressions and propagate events. js, I love that thing. A good way to inspect objects is to use node --inspect option with Chrome DevTools for Node. js (node-oracledb). VS Code has support for the JavaScript and TypeScript languages out-of-the-box as well as Node. DEP0079: Custom inspection function on Objects via. We will be sure to let you know when a release contains a critical update and a recommendation to upgrade. This queue is called event queue; Node. While there are Redis users who are familiar with the Redis command line interface (CLI) and rely on it to inspect, visualize and perform manual updates, there are those who prefer to using a Graphical User Interface (GUI) to achieve that. In your console. js runtime itself contains a full. Use of synchronous functions that report operational errors (row 2) is very rare in Node. Troubleshooting Networking is a dedicated guide on the topic of networking and connectivity. js version, run the following command in the Cloud Shell:. In the Add JavaScript Runtime Install dialog, select node. Login Sign Up Logout Node js editor online. json of the application: Changing this script to add the --inspect (as documented here ) flag will start the instances of the application with a debugger listening on a port that will be specified in the logs:. inspect() methods are my two new favorite methods in Node. It also inclues changes that have impact on the backward compatibility. js REPL Node.